Who is this course for?

This course is suitable for people who work with children (from preschool to secondary), young people and the wider community. It's an approach to learning in wild places that has its roots in the forest school approach; repeat engagement, nature connection, learner centred and community focused.

Entry Criteria

Participants need to be over 18 years of age and have an interest in working with children and young people outdoors.

Course Content

The training will identify hazards on our beaches and consider risk ratings and control measures that we can put in place to reduce risk. It will equip you with the skills to establish shelter from the extremes of weather our exposed coastline provides throughout the year. You'll learn some handy knots and lashings and how to utilise the features of your unique beach setting to create shelter. It will help build your knowledge and understanding around our ever-changing beach environment and how we can share this learning with the people we work with through engaging activities.

Throughout the course, we will explore the pathways to ocean connection through our senses. By exploring rock pools; taking time to watch waves; paddling in the sea, we will notice and appreciate nature's beauty engaging with it through art, words, and sound.

Course Layout

Five days of training to cover:

Keeping safe on the beach

Practical skills on the beach

Understanding the beach environment

Ocean Connection

Training days run from 9.30am – 4.30pm in an outdoor setting

To complete the course we ask our learners to record their learning in a straightforward workbook . This is to be submitted within six months of the course start date (Please refer to booking Terms & Conditions).

The course will take place outside in a beach setting.

Will this course lead to an accreditation?

On successful completion of the course you will be awarded an AIM Qualifications and Assessment Group Level 3 Wild Beach Leader certificate.
